Ayala Polo Club, in Sotogrande, Spain, is ready for a new season, one of the most attractive of the polo calendar, not only for the quality of the grounds, but also due to the impeccable organisation by Minuto Siete, the quality of players who participate in each tournament and the fantastic destination, on and off the field.

 

The season will be formed of ten competitions; some of them will include different levels per tournament. The kickoff is due next week, with the Copa Bienvenida Ke Sotogrande, that will see eight teams up to 8 goals, partake. It’s worth to notice that this will be one of the few tournaments within the calendar that will last less than a week – the final will be played on June 1.

 

The follow up are the Copa Joseph McMiking, the Open de España (two levels of play), Memorial Manual Prado y Colón de Carbajal and the Memorial Fundador Enrique Zobel. The  much anticipated Torneo Internacional de Polo will come by late August, and as usual, there will be three levels for the Copa de Bronce, Copa de Plata and Copa de Oro. The season will come to an end with the Copa San Enrique de Guadiaro and the Copa Despedida.

 

AYALA POLO CLUB, SOTOGRANDE – 2024 CALENDAR

Copa Bienvenida KE Sotogrande: May 26-June 1 (6-8 goals)

Copa Joseph McMicking: June 5-15 (6-8 goals)

Open de España: July 3-17 (6-8 goals // 10-12 goals)

Torneo Internacional de Polo Copa de Bronce: July 27-August 2 (6-8 goals // 12-14 goals //20-22 goals)

Torneo Internacional de Polo Copa de Plata: August 8-16 (6-8 goals // 12-14 goals //20-22 goals)

Torneo Internacional de Polo Copa de Oro: August 18-30 (6-8 goals // 12-14 goals //20-22 goals)

Copa San Enrique de Guadiaro: September 4-7 (6-8 goals)

Copa Despedida: September 11-14 (6-8 goals)
